This Act, consisting of 51 articles, divided into nine Parts, provides for the disclosure of information held by public bodies and for related matters. The Act concerns right to access information; the disclosure of information; the role of public bodies; procedure for requesting information; communication of information and related fees; measures to promote openness and good practices; public bodies’ duty to publish key information on certain topics; exceptions including: commercial and confidential information, personal information, health and medical files, information related to law enforcement, security, sustainable development, environmental protection, financial interests; appointment of commissioners and specification of their functions; whistle-blowers role, in case of corruption and other misconducts; criminal responsibility.
